Australia: Barnaby Joyce to resign as Deputy PM

| @indiablooms | Feb 23, 2018, at 06:48 pm

Melbourne, Feb 23 (IBNS): Scandal-hit Australia's Deputy Prime Minister Barnaby Joyce said on Friday that he'll resign from his post three days later.

Joyce's political career plummeted after his alleged affair with a former staffer made the news.

Bowing down to pressure, he tweeted, "On Monday morning I will step down as the Leader of @The_Nationals and Deputy Prime Minister of Australia. I would like to thank everyone for offering their support to me, especially the people of New England."

The leader of the Nationals has however vowed to continue his fight for the people.

"I will continue to fight for the people in the weatherboard and iron, for the people on the peripheral and the small regional towns. I used my experience of these towns and my goal in life will always be to try to make their lives better," he said.

Last year, he lost his job briefly after admitting that he held dual citizenship.
